[Cryptography] Compiler optimization side channel

Richard Clayton richard at highwayman.com
Sat Aug 24 14:20:06 EDT 2024


In message <CAMm+LwjwvJFSTKSjH1zCZ5tTJhaDg=14k1VBed6uR1pMtwtHnw at mail.gma
il.com>, Phillip Hallam-Baker <phill at hallambaker.com> writes

>    Which looked all well and good. But then I thought to myself, what 
>    if the compiler gets hold of that data and decides to optimize the 
>    arithmetic creating temporary variables that it leaves hanging 
>    about?

https://www.cl.cam.ac.uk/~rja14/Papers/whatyouc.pdf

and doubtless much other related work as well

-- 
richard                                                   Richard Clayton

Those who would give up essential Liberty, to purchase a little temporary 
Safety, deserve neither Liberty nor Safety. Benjamin Franklin 11 Nov 1755
-------------- next part --------------
A non-text attachment was scrubbed...
Name: signature.asc
Type: application/pgp-signature
Size: 185 bytes
Desc: not available
URL: <https://www.metzdowd.com/pipermail/cryptography/attachments/20240824/d08935f3/attachment.sig>


More information about the cryptography mailing list